What are Earth-friendly Fertilizers?
Earth-friendly fertilizers, also known as organic fertilizers, are natural substances that enhance soil fertility and promote plant growth without the harmful effects associated with synthetic fertilizers. These fertilizers are derived from natural sources such as plant matter, animal manure, and minerals, making them a sustainable choice for gardeners and farmers alike. By using earth-friendly fertilizers, you contribute to a healthier ecosystem while ensuring that your plants receive the nutrients they need to thrive.
Benefits of Earth-friendly Fertilizers
One of the primary benefits of earth-friendly fertilizers is their ability to improve soil health. Unlike chemical fertilizers that can degrade soil quality over time, organic fertilizers enhance the soil structure, increase microbial activity, and promote nutrient retention. This leads to a more robust and resilient soil ecosystem, which is essential for sustainable agriculture and gardening practices. Additionally, earth-friendly fertilizers help reduce the risk of water pollution, as they are less likely to leach into waterways compared to their synthetic counterparts.
Types of Earth-friendly Fertilizers
There are several types of earth-friendly fertilizers available, each with its unique properties and benefits. Common examples include compost, which is made from decomposed organic matter; manure, which provides essential nutrients and improves soil structure; and bone meal, a rich source of phosphorus that supports root development. Other options include fish emulsion, seaweed extract, and green manure crops, all of which contribute to a balanced nutrient profile for plants while promoting environmental sustainability.
How to Use Earth-friendly Fertilizers
Using earth-friendly fertilizers effectively requires understanding the specific needs of your plants and soil. It is essential to conduct a soil test to determine nutrient deficiencies and pH levels before applying any fertilizer. Once you have this information, you can choose the appropriate type of organic fertilizer and apply it at the right time. Generally, earth-friendly fertilizers can be applied during planting, as a side dressing during the growing season, or as a top dressing to maintain soil fertility.

Challenges of Earth-friendly Fertilizers
Despite their numerous benefits, earth-friendly fertilizers also present some challenges. One of the main issues is the slower release of nutrients compared to synthetic fertilizers, which can lead to delayed plant growth if not managed properly. Additionally, the availability of organic fertilizers may vary depending on location and season, making it essential for gardeners to plan ahead. Understanding these challenges can help you make informed decisions about incorporating earth-friendly fertilizers into your gardening routine.

Application Techniques for Earth-friendly Fertilizers
There are various application techniques for earth-friendly fertilizers, including broadcasting, side dressing, and foliar feeding. Broadcasting involves spreading the fertilizer evenly over the soil surface, while side dressing entails applying it alongside growing plants to provide a nutrient boost. Foliar feeding, on the other hand, involves spraying a diluted fertilizer solution directly onto plant leaves for quick nutrient absorption. Understanding these techniques can help you optimize the benefits of earth-friendly fertilizers in your garden.
